3. Natural Air Purifier‌, for refreshing and purifying indoor air, disinfecting and sterilizing, protecting the family’s physical health.

Method:‌ Lemon essential oil, spray bottle with purified water for misting, aromatherapy lamp with aromatherapy, air conditioner, humidifier, fan.

Misting:‌ Simply add 10 drops of lemon essential oil directly into a spray bottle containing 100ml of purified water.

Aromatherapy Lamp:‌ Add water to the aromatherapy lamp or incense burner until it is about eight-tenths full, then add 5 to 8 drops of lemon essential oil for aromatherapy.

Air Conditioner:‌ During summer, we all use air conditioners, which is one of the simplest methods. Simply place two drops of lemon essential oil on a cotton ball and position it on the air vent blades inside the unit.

Humidifier:‌ In dry weather or frequently used air-conditioned rooms, humidifiers are commonly used for humidification. At this time, simply add 5 to 8 drops of lemon essential oil into the humidifier.

Fan:‌ If misting, air conditioner, or humidifier methods are inconvenient, use the fan for air purification. Simply place a cotton ball with lemon essential oil on the fan’s casing.

 

4. Prevent insects in the wardrobe and keep clothes with a fresh lemon scent.

Method: Simply add 3 drops of lemon essential oil to 10 ml of purified water and spray the mixture onto your clothes and inside the wardrobe.

9. The Ultimate Solution for Refrigerator Odor Removal.

Nowadays, every household uses a refrigerator. However, due to the placement of meat or strongly odorous items inside, an unpleasant smell can be released the moment the fridge is opened. Lemon essential oil can break down these odors and is also an excellent disinfectant, helping to protect food safety.

Method: Place 3 drops of lemon essential oil on a cotton ball or cloth, and put it inside the refrigerator to eliminate odors and disinfect. (Fresh lemons or lemon peels have the same effect.)
